Property Details for 14 Wanill Pl, Wanneroo

14 Wanill Pl, Wanneroo is a 4 bedroom, 2 bathroom House with 3 parking spaces and was built in 1975. The property has a land size of 781m2 and floor size of 168m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in April 2025. About Wanneroo 6065

The size of Wanneroo is approximately 20.1 square kilometres. It has 43 parks covering nearly 19.4% of total area. The population of Wanneroo in 2016 was 12067 people. By 2021 the population was 12113 showing a population growth of 0.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Wanneroo is 30-39 years. Households in Wanneroo are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Wanneroo work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 73.80% of the homes in Wanneroo were owner-occupied compared with 74.90% in 2016.

Wanneroo has 5,789 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Wanneroo have seen a 115.83%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 130.26% increase. As at 28 February 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Wanneroo is $984,056 while the median value for Units is $688,117.
  • Houses have a median rent of $690 while Units have a median rent of $650.
